Key ceremony checklist — Varnholt export fixes

☐ Step 6: Before sealing the quorum shares, confirm the Tidemill report exporter writes timestamps in the venue's local timezone, not server UTC. Contractor verifies one sample export. Once verified, unlock the ceremony vault with the passphrase below.

vault phrase of yaguf-hahaf = druath-holix

**ALERT: FormulaSandbox escape attempts exceeding threshold (Pellwick Sheets)**

Hey on-call — the sandbox that runs user-supplied formulas in Pellwick Sheets is logging more blocked escape attempts than usual. Usually this is just a noisy customer script hammering restricted functions, but occasionally it means the interpreter shipped with a loosened policy. Check the sandbox audit log first, then confirm the policy version. Triage steps and the rollback procedure are on this internal page.

operations page: https://confluence.lumicsys.internal/projects/display/projects/display

## Local Setup: Idempotency Keys

When reviewing the Paylune retry flow, note that every charge request generates a UUIDv4 idempotency key persisted to the `retry_ledger` table before the outbound call. Duplicate submissions within the 24-hour window return the cached response rather than re-charging. To exercise this locally, seed the ledger schema first, then point the service at your instance as follows.

database URL for bahop-yagep: mssql://sildor_svc:35ha7jz@db-fb6d.nelvrodyn.example:5432/casath

### Action item: monthly partitioning for `audit_events`

Root cause: unbounded table scans on Driftmark's audit store during the incident. Fix: partition by month with automated creation and retention-driven drops. Security note: dropped partitions are shredded, not merely detached, so retention enforcement is verifiable. Partition creation lead time and retention knobs are set as follows.

tuning constants:
QUOTAS = {
    "novwyn": 365,
    "druiel": 722,
}